This is the name of Sakon Nakhon, a province in northeastern Thailand.

Learning notes

Explanation

สกลนคร is a proper place name, normally written as “Sakon Nakhon” in English. The full provincial name is จังหวัดสกลนคร, with จังหวัด meaning “province.” In everyday conversation, จังหวัด is often omitted when the context already makes the location clear. Historically, สกล relates to “all” or “entire,” while นคร relates to a city. In modern usage, however, the whole expression should simply be learned as a place name.

Usage

It is used when discussing someone’s hometown, addresses, travel, transportation, weather, or other matters related to Sakon Nakhon. Use จังหวัดสกลนคร when the provincial status needs to be explicit.

Caution

Depending on context, สกลนคร by itself may also refer to the provincial capital or its urban area. When the distinction matters, use จังหวัดสกลนคร for the province and เมืองสกลนคร for the city.
